Jernejka
Also spelled: Bartolomeja, Bartolomea
Jernejka · Bartholomew · Bartolomeo · Bartolomé · Jernej
Pronunciation: yer-NAY-kah
Meaning
female form of Bartholomew, meaning 'son of Talmai' (furrow)
Origin
Slovene, from Greek and Aramaic
About Jernejka
Jernejka offers a truly distinctive choice for parents seeking a name rooted in deep tradition yet rarely heard outside its native Slovenia. As the feminine form of Bartholomew, it carries the ancient Aramaic meaning of 'son of Talmai,' often interpreted as 'furrow,' evoking images of rich, cultivated earth. This name strikes a beautiful balance between its strong Biblical heritage and an earthy, grounded feel. Choosing Jernejka is a nod to a less-traveled path, perfect for families who appreciate a name with a nuanced history and a gentle, melodic sound that stands apart from more common choices, while still feeling comfortably traditional within its cultural context.
